SOLUNAR TABLES?????
I saw the thread on the moon phases, but was wondering if anyone here pays attention to those solunar tables. You know, the ones that say the fishing or hunting is going to be best between (for example) 3:45 and 6:15 pm and 4:45 and 7:15 am. I know that Field and stream (or one of those) post a table with every issue and have also heard of some that you can buy for like $20 that they say is very "scientifically based"---Has anyone ever based some of their limited hunting time around something like this??? and if so, with any noticable difference in activity???

RE: SOLUNAR TABLES?????
Solunar tables aren't just based on the activities of the sun and moon , several other indices are averaged in to get the result , which is general at best . The barometer in your den is a far more reliable indicator of deer movement .
